Ticket: Slimmed image breaks runtime on Pellarc build agents.

Repro steps:
1. Build the hollowed image with the strip-layers profile enabled.
2. Push to the staging registry and deploy to the canary pool.
3. Container exits with a missing shared-library error within ten seconds.

Expected: parity with the full image. Actual: crash loop. Suspect the trim step removes the resolver libs. To pull the failing image from the staging registry, authenticate with the token below.

session JWT of tawip-kajog = eyJhbGciOiJIUzI1NiIsInR5cCI6IkpXVCJ9.eyJzdWIiOiI2dKYGGIn0.afsnASii

**Q: Can my plugin reschedule a nightly backfill in Tidewheel?**

A: Yes. Call `reschedule()` before 22:00 server time; after that, jobs are locked. Plugins get one retry window per night. Failures surface in the `backfill_log` channel. Don't poll the queue directly—use the hook API. To register a plugin with write access to the scheduler, your manifest must include the signing passphrase below.

unlock words, taguf-tahof: prawyn-istox

## Build Provenance: Catalogue Import Service

The Thornquist catalogue importer for the Ashbury Public Collections is built from the sealed pipeline only; ad-hoc builds must never reach production, as import mappings are generated at compile time and drift silently otherwise. Future maintainers should verify every deployed artifact against the provenance ledger before approving a release. The artifact currently serving imports carries the token shown on the next line.

build token for yaguf-yadug: htk6_2ede56

**Q: Should I enable websocket compression on Wirebranch streams?**

It depends. permessage-deflate cuts bandwidth roughly 60% on our telemetry payloads, but it adds per-connection memory and measurable CPU on the Hollowpine gateways, and it complicates proxy debugging. For your contract work, enable it only on high-volume channels and benchmark both ways. To pull the benchmarking toolkit from the internal archive, unlock it with the recovery passphrase below.

recovery phrase for fajeg-kawep: druix-gorius-briax-ulaeth-fraox-lammir-pelox-jormir-pelwyn-julir